你查询的IP:[121.4.8.125]  地理位置:中国–上海–上海

最新查询58.14.50.12 58.32.95.14 120.94.36.2 121.46.61.4 124.88.7.21 119.254.65.187 119.8.117.9 119.4.22.60 121.8.6.255 121.4.8.125 203.99.80.38 202.120.121.251 210.25.42.89 123.199.128.118 119.27.192.33 202.69.4.49 119.2.50.174 121.192.101.20 117.124.177.25 203.135.160.141 122.140.64.82 122.48.8.89 121.55.193.19 122.96.83.146 202.149.224.32 60.200.64.192 60.194.52.136 117.8.211.26 119.18.192.251 119.40.133.160 125.215.156.110